Customers are saying

Customers regard the Charge 5 Advanced Fitness & Health Tracker very favorably, particularly praising its excellent battery life, ease of use, and bright display. Many appreciate the sleep tracking and accurate fitness metrics, including step and heart rate monitoring. The device's compact size and attractive design are also frequently cited as positive aspects. However, some users have expressed dissatisfaction with the band's comfort and occasional syncing issues.

    I've used Fitbit trackers for years. I've continued to use Fitbit through the years because of the 7 to 8 day battery life. This is the best one I've used yet with the color screen, more detail on walks (time, calories burned, avg.bpm, and % of time in each zone), stress management functionality, sleep score including quality of sleep. What I particularly like because cardiovascular disease is a family risk factor, is the Health Metrics, eg., breathing rate, heart rate variability, skin temp, oxygen saturation, and resting heart rate. Some of these features were on my old Charge 3 and some are new which present a more comprehensive health picture. I'm looking forward to the day blood glucose monitoring will be able to work well with Fitbit and other trackers.

    Got this for wife to replace a Fitbit Alta HR. The charging contact points on the back of the Alta HR got too corroded to work properly and would no longer charge. This Charge 5 still has what looks like the same basic charging contact points but the charging cable attaches with a magnetic adapter instead of the clip on. This is much easier to engage than the clip on. Only time will tell if this will last longer. Wife like this tracker. It is pretty much the same size and the Alta HR and has all the same basic functions. The menu interface takes a little getting used to but it works fine. I got this because it has the ECG function, which I wanted her to have. The ECG function does work without upgrading to a paid subscription.

    Prior Fitbit was the Charge 3 which had the haptic button on the side, which worked 99% of the time. The Charge 5 removes all semblances of a button. You have to flick the watch up (which works 70% of the time), or tap the screen (which works 70-80% of the time). There are times (esp when I'm working out), when it JUST DOESN'T REGISTER. Lack of a dedicated button makes this a frustrating experience.
